TPO Roofing
Thermoplastic Polyolefin is a single-ply roofing membrane that is one of the fastest-growing commercial roofing systems on the market. TPO roofing systems are a single layer of synthetics and reinforcing scrim used to cover flat roofs.

EPDM Roofing
EPDM is available in both black and white, and is sold a broad variety of widths, ranging from 7.5 feet to fifty feet, and in two thicknesses, 45 and 60 mils. EPDM can be installed either fully adhered, mechanically attached or ballasted, with the seams of the roofing system sealed with liquid adhesives or specially formulated tape.
Mechanically Attach System
This lightweight, quick to install option is a popular economical system in commercial roofing, mechanically attached roofs are held in place by plates and fasteners secured through the membrane and into the deck. This stability makes them an ideal choice for areas with moderate winds.
Fully Adhere System
The fully adhered application is an extremely secure TPO, EPDM or PVC rubber roofing installation method. The technique bonds the rubber membrane and insulation boards to the roof deck using water-based bonding adhesive, providing unparalleled wind resistance and stability.
Rino Bond System
The RhinoBond Roof System uses a patented 'stand-up' tool — a single worker places the unit above a plate and activates the electromagnetic pulse, which is completely safe. The pulse causes the securement plate to heat up and fuse to the membrane directly above it. Typical weld time is five seconds per plate.
Flute Fill
Flute-Fill is Insulfoam's EPS insulation panels that fit exceptionally well in existing metal roof deck channels (and raised metal seams) to handily provide the required thermal roof R-Values. The advantages of Flute-Fill is about far more than just R-Value.
